200 outstanding ethnic minority students in Hanoi were honored.

On the afternoon of December 14th, the Hanoi Department of Ethnic Minorities and Religions held a ceremony to honor outstanding and exemplary ethnic minority students in the capital city for the 2024-2025 academic year.

The awards ceremony aims to honor the outstanding achievements in academics and personal development of ethnic minority students in Hanoi. It also serves as an opportunity to acknowledge the contributions of parents and schools in nurturing, educating , and guiding these students. Furthermore, it provides a chance for ethnic minority students in Hanoi to interact and share their learning experiences.

Speaking at the event, Bui Duy Quang, Deputy Director of the Hanoi Department of Ethnic Minorities and Religions, said that 2025 marks the 9th year that the Hanoi Department of Ethnic Minorities and Religions has organized the Ceremony to Honor Outstanding and Exemplary Ethnic Minority Students in the Capital. Over the past 8 years, 1,320 students have been honored and awarded.

Over the past period, ethnic affairs and the implementation of ethnic policies, including policies in the field of ethnic education in the capital city, have always received special attention from the City Party Committee, the City People's Council, the City People's Committee, and the Party committees and authorities of the localities.

Thanks to this, in the 2024-2025 school year, 200 outstanding and exemplary ethnic minority students achieved high results in various exams. Three ethnic minority students won awards in national-level competitions. Seven ethnic minority students won awards in the city-level high school and middle school student competitions for academic subjects.

In city-level sports competitions for high school and middle school students, 31 ethnic minority students won awards. In district-level competitions for middle school students in cultural subjects, 19 ethnic minority students won awards.

In the 2024-2025 National High School Graduation Examination, 30 students from ethnic minority groups in the city's communes and wards achieved scores of 25.78 or higher; 77 students from Friendship School T78 and Friendship School 80 achieved scores of 25.8 or higher. In the 2024-2025 academic year, 34 ethnic minority students achieved excellent or outstanding academic results…

Congratulating the outstanding and exemplary ethnic minority students, the Director of the Hanoi Department of Ethnic Minorities and Religions, Nguyen Sy Truong, emphasized that the 200 students honored today are not only academically excellent and well-disciplined, but also actively participate in cultural, sports, and social activities; they are shining examples of willpower, self-learning, and self-improvement.

“The achievements you have made today are something to be proud of, but they are only the beginning. Ahead of you lies a long journey with many opportunities and also many challenges. I hope that you will always be deeply aware of your responsibilities: Responsibility to yourselves – to continuously learn, cultivate morality, and perfect your character; responsibility to your families – to become the faith and hope of your parents and grandparents; and even higher, responsibility to your homeland, to the capital, and to the country,” Comrade Nguyen Sy Truong expressed.

At the awards ceremony, 200 outstanding and exemplary ethnic minority students from Hanoi were honored for the 2024-2025 academic year. Of these, 20 received Certificates of Merit from the Chairman of the Hanoi People's Committee, and 180 received Certificates of Merit from the Director of the Hanoi Department of Ethnic Minorities and Religion.
